FIELD: transport.SUBSTANCE: invention relates to machine building and can be used in heavy-loaded drill winch belt-shoe brakes. Device for specific loads balancing in friction pairs of drill winch belt-shoe brake contains brake pulley on shaft, main and additional brake belts. The brake belt is made multicomponent and consists of main and additional belts. Running-on end of the main belt is attached to crankshaft butterfly necks, and its running-off end - to balancer, herewith, the belt along its length rests on cylindrical axles the ends of which rest on recesses of additional belt. At lateral sides of additional belt there are longitudinal grooves allowing friction pads attachment plates to move in them. They are limited by cylindrical axles. The main belt contacts by its inner surface with nonworking surfaces of friction pads between their attachment plates. Method of specific loads balancing in friction pairs of drill winch belt-shoe brake consists in redistribution of specific loads by changing areas of friction pads along perimeter of multicomponent belt.EFFECT: higher efficiency of brake and static and dynamic redistribution of specific loads during braking.2 cl, 8 dwg |
